  • Responsibilities

    The DOE Construction technical project manager manages and ensures the timely completion of discrete technical or operational projects; establishes technical requirements for the project; defines project deliverables, budgets, and schedules; and oversees the project team in the planning, tracking, and execution of the project from initiation to completion.

    Projects are a set of related activities needed to produce specific products or services to meet customer’s requirements.

    Projects develop work packages that define what will be accomplished to meet specific programmatic needs and produce the work products defined by the work packages. Projects are finite, with a definite beginning, middle, and end. The customer may be an external body, such as a federal agency, or maybe an internal organization within the group.
